Frequently Asked Questions about YMCA Personal Training

What is the process for getting personal training sessions?

We start with a 30-minute consultation. Visit us at the membership desk or fill out the form online on our website to send through an enquiry. Give your availability to train and we can then pair you up with a trainer.

What does the consultation involve?

This is a complimentary sit-down session with one of our trainers. It generally involves some questions relating to your lifestyle and goals and gives you a broader idea of whether one-on-one training is something that would suit you.

What are the prices for personal training?

5 pack of sessions - $350 ($70 per session)

10 pack of sessions - $650 ($65 per session)

15 pack of sessions - $900 ($60 per session)

Why have the package sizes changed?

The new model rewards our long-term, repeat clients. Rather than put on discounts once or twice a year and clients load up with a discount, this provides the opportunity for consistency in training and gives both the client and the Y a better opportunity to plan for future months of training.

Are there any discounts available?

Yes, if you are a regular long-term client, you have the opportunity for a discount. If you purchase a 15 pack of sessions before your current 15 pack expires, you receive one free session (a 16th session).

How should I contact my trainer?

Email is the best way to contact your trainer once you have completed your consultation, arranged your first training, and paid for your sessions.

What if I need to reschedule a session?

Make sure you re-schedule more than 24 hours before your booked session as per the cancellation policy. You can then work with your trainer to find a date that works best.

If I am not sure if training is for me, what are my options?

There is no obligation to purchase a package once you have a consultation. The Y offers free workouts online through our Y-Thrive and Y-Home platforms that you can use as an alternative.

Can I get a refund on a YMCA personal training package I have purchased?

Unfortunately, we do not offer refunds.

Is there an expiry on my package?

Yes, all sessions expire six months from the date of purchase.
